First appointment was scheduled for Friday, 2/19/16, when we scheduled the appointment we requested that we would like them to bring their plumbing camera, as we had an issue between the house and the septic. When Mike G. showed up he had no camera and had no idea what he was even to do for us. Complete break down of communication in who ever scheduled the appointment and dispatching.(First red flag). So Mike G. come back out on Monday 2/22/16 with the camera and says that we need to dig up the line between the house and the septic, which included having to saw through/jack hammer 20+ feet of cement, and replacing all the PVC pipe between the house and septic and quoted $4,500 to $4,800 for the job, and that if they did the work, he would drop the $300 charge for the sewer camera. We ask for a quote in writing and Mike G. told us that his word was he quote, and that he would stand by his quote, he would not be any more than the $4,500 if they did the work. So we accepted Mike G. verbal quote and asked when he could start. They were supposed to show up the following morning, and did not show up until about 11:00 (and that was because we called asking what had happened because no one had shown up). When they did show up they dug for approx. 45 min to an hour and left, no word to us as to why they were leaving or if they would be back (second red flag). They showed back up the following morning and discovered that the problem in the line was only about 30 ft away from the septic and only 4 foot of cement needed to be cut through. So I am thinking cool, the job is less than half of what they originally cost, so the cost should be less...Nope. When we ask Mike G. about the cost, he said no it would not be any cheaper, and that his boss (the owner of Daniel's Plumbing) was wanting him to charge us $5,200, but he had told him he had already quoted us $4,500 (we were paying cash so we were supposed to be getting a discount). Even if they did charge us $5,200, the job was half the size it was quoted, so should have been half the cost @ $2,600. I have called for three days trying to get the over-charge settled, and all that they wanted offer me was $500 back?! I told them that was unacceptable, as the job was half the size quoted. Mike G. should have never taken the full amount of the job, when the job was half the size it was quoted. And Daniel's Plumbing should have returned the overcharge/overpayment without me asking. I still have not gotten a phone call from the Owner. I have only been able to deal with Jodie (a very sweet lady in the office), but she claims that she was unable to get in touch with the Owner. We choose Daniel's Plumbing because on their web page says they are honest, and great plumbing at reasonable prices. I would have to strongly disagree. I gave then the chance to do the "honest" thing and return at minimum $1,000, I didn't think that was too much to ask for, since the job was half the size and they only had to cut through 4 ft of cement instead of the 20 ft quoted. They had to do half the digging and only replaced half of the amount of PVC originally quoted. We were willing to pay $3,500 for job that was performed. They work they did was good, my only compliant is that they knowingly took money they should not have taken, and so far seem un-willing to return what was over paid. I have requested that the owner come to my house and see the work that was quoted verses the work performed and explain to me why he was not willing to return 1/4 of the payment.
